Code:
# echo mem > /sys/power/state
(requires root I imagine)
"should" do it, but I'm not sure that's exactly what the hibernate does - everything seems to sleep but the reader side doesn't change to display the wakeup instructions and I don't think the power led went from solid to blinking (not surprising - there's probably some hibernate script I'm missing that is triggered when you close the device)
finding the actual hibernate script would be best, I'd think...
